Ingredients

Eggs

  • 500 grams Choc Melts
  • 20 grams coconut oil
  • 150 grams choc coated honeycomb, roughly chopped
  • 40 grams mini marshmallows
  • 100 grams raspberry lollies, chopped in half
  • 6 Water Balloons, Blown up

Recipe's preparation

  1. Line a tray with greaseproof paper (enough for 6 Water balloons to fit on)

    Tip choc melts into bowl and mill 8 sec/Sp 9

    Scrape down sides, add Coconut oil and melt 6 mins/50 deg/Sp 1.

    Tip 1 inch melted choc into smaller bowl slightly larger than balloons. Dunk balloons into choc and set upside down in a small cup to set in fridge. Wait until set before proceeding.

    Spoon 1 Tablespoon Choc into lined tray giving enough room to spread. Dunk balloons in melted choc to give a second coat. Place balloons onto Tablespoon drops on tray for the base of your egg. Set in freezer.

    You may have to intermitantly set Thermomix to melt 1 min/50 deg/Sp 1 to keep chocolate melted while bases are setting. 

    Once set, pop balloons and carefully peel them out. Then leave Egg bases in freezer until ready to fill.

    With melted Choc still in bowl, Mix 1 min/50 deg/Counter-clockwise operation"Counter-clockwise operation" /Sp 1 and drop in Marshmallows and Raspberry lollies. Put some honeycomb chunks in each egg and very quickly add about 3 tablespoons of mixture to each egg. These will make the eggs melt very quickly, so you have to be fast and quickly return to freezer. 

    Once set, Enjoy! 

    WARNING: Very addictive.

     

    Make sure you wash to bowl with milk for 5 mins/80 deg/Sp 3

Tip

You can replace Honeycomb with Turkish delight, Mars Bar chunks, bite sized Milky ways, Clinkers, or any other of your fave chocolates... as long as its bite sized.
